Output 2ab2faa1c7f22fe526b0f4d18e03d964c92e5cc6545f3c56c61966ac8926f434:1

value
665677180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f84f4bef1af23c663617c78c837c10df340d4b OP_EQUAL
address
3BAkzAbr4hwxC91mixNQaMo7ZPxNBmEcJt
transaction
2ab2faa1c7f22fe526b0f4d18e03d964c92e5cc6545f3c56c61966ac8926f434
spent
true